### Step 4: Enable the Lampwick rollout engine

Support handles flag escalations once Lampwick is live. Old flags in Switchyard stay read-only for 30 days. If a customer reports stale behavior, check flag evaluation in the Lampwick console before filing a bug. Rollout percentages now live in config, not code. Apply the following values to the support sandbox first.

service settings:
ralael:
  pin: 7453
  tenant: zorath
  seal: seal_087806e4
  metrics_host: metrics.ralael.paliqworks.example
  standby_team: fraath
  escalation: praok-istiel
  nonce: 10e083

Subject: Schema migration cut-over complete. The Orvandel billing database finished its zero-downtime migration at 02:10. We used the expand-contract pattern: new columns were backfilled over four hours, dual writes verified, and the old columns dropped after the final checksum pass. No customer-visible errors were recorded. The migration runner remains installed in case a rollback is needed within the 72-hour window; do not uninstall it. If you are paged tonight, first confirm the runner is idle using the settings below.

deployment values, bahop-tahog:
[kasvan]
port = 11211
team = kasdor
host = kasvan.orvexforge.example
region = lower-3
access_code = ac_76e68d
timeout_ms = 2000

**Q: Why is permessage-deflate disabled on the Lumapipe gateway?**

Compression saves roughly 40% bandwidth on our JSON frames, but the per-connection zlib context costs about 300 KB of memory, which matters at Lumapipe's 50k concurrent sockets. We also saw CPU spikes during reconnect storms. We enable it only for the low-volume admin channel. If you believe a specific route warrants compression, raise it with the gateway maintainers first.

pager mailbox: lamius@norvagrid.corp

# Flaglight Rollouts — Approvals

Quick version for on-call: any rollout touching more than 5% of traffic needs an approval in Flaglight before the ramp continues. Kill switches don't need approval — just flip them and note it in the incident channel. Scheduled ramps pause automatically if error budget burns hot. If you're stuck at 2 a.m. with a pending approval, there's one person authorized to override, and that's the approver below.

account owner for tagep-bafof: Norael Gilax Juleth